Shrihari Vasudevan
Principal Data Scientist at GAIA in India
Shrihari has a DSc (Doctor of Science; in Intelligent Robotics, 2008) from the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ology Zurich, a MS in Computer Science (with emphasis on Intelligent Robotics, 2004) from the University of Southern Calfornia, USA and a BE in Computer Science and Engineering (2002) from the University of Madras, India.
Shrihari’s research objective is statistical modeling, data fusion and machine learning using complex data from heterogeneous sources and diverse application domains. Towards this goal, he has a track record of making make fundamental scientific contributions while delivering value to sponsors and stakeholders. His work has been evidenced by several patents and publications. He has been a best paper finalist at IEEE MFI (multi-sensor fusion and information integration) 2012. He is a Senior Member of the IEEE.
